资源简介:
This dataset contained 12,644 peer-reviewed documents extracted from the Scopus database. The search string for extractibg the data:( TITLE-ABS-KEY ( "Scheduling Algorithm*" ) AND TITLE-ABS-KEY ( "Multilevel queue" OR "Round Robin" OR "Shortest Job First" OR "First Come First Serve" OR "Shortest Remaining Time" OR "Priority queue" OR "Makespan" OR "average waiting time" OR "turnaround time" OR "Context Switch*" OR "Completion time" OR "Resource allocation" OR "Time Quantum" OR "Grid computing" OR "Cloud Computing" OR "Edge Computing" OR "Fuzzy Computing" OR "Evolutionary Computing" OR "Green Computing" ) ) AND ( EXCLUDE ( SRCTYPE , "Undefined" ) ) AND ( EXCLUDE ( PUBSTAGE , "aip" ) ) AND ( LIMIT-TO (PUBYEAR > 1991 AND PUBYEAR < 2022)) AND ( LIMIT-TO ( LANGUAGE , "English" ) ). The data can be used to examine the development status of the field of Scheduling Algorithms, the growth rate, emerging thematic areas for further research, institutions, and country collaborations. It also identified the most impactful and leading authors, keywords, sources, and publications in this field. The findings can help both budding and established researchers to find new research focus, collaboration opportunities and make an informed decision as they research the field of scheduling algorithms and their applications.
